Design Statement
Murder on the Titanic is a murder mystery opera retelling of the Titanic disaster, highlighting the tensions between social classes and society’s relationship with the environment. My design embraced the well known ending of the Titanic, setting it in the debris field of the shipwreck. To highlight how the material signs of social class are meaningless in the face of true disaster. we begin the show with every furniture piece onstage, and remove them until the stage is clear for the “sinking”. I designed a “status quo element” of a diagonal ceiling drape that defined the space pre-sinking, and was lowered to the deck during the sinking, creating a new, unnervingly empty, status quo for both the audience and characters.
